VMware中如何顺利导入WMDK的实用指南

vmware怎么导入wmdk

时间:2025-03-10 04:40


VMware如何高效导入VMDK文件 在现代计算环境中,虚拟机(Virtual Machine,简称VM)技术以其灵活性和高效性成为了不可或缺的组成部分

    VMware,作为虚拟化技术的领头羊,提供了强大的虚拟机管理平台

    VMDK(Virtual Machine Disk)文件是VMware虚拟机使用的硬盘文件,它包含了虚拟机的操作系统、应用程序和数据

    当你需要从外部来源导入一个VMDK文件到VMware环境中时,正确的操作步骤至关重要

    本文将详细介绍如何在VMware中高效、准确地导入VMDK文件

     一、准备阶段:确保环境就绪 在开始导入VMDK文件之前,确保你的计算机上已经安装了最新版本的VMware软件

    VMware Workstation、VMware Fusion(针对Mac用户)或VMware ESXi(用于服务器环境)都是常见的选择

    如果尚未安装,请访问VMware官方网站下载并安装适合你的操作系统版本的VMware软件

     二、导入前的注意事项 1.文件完整性:确保你获得的VMDK文件是完整且未损坏的

    如果文件是从网络上下载的,最好使用校验和(如MD5或SHA-256)来验证文件的完整性

     2.磁盘空间:检查你的物理硬盘是否有足够的空间来存储即将导入的VMDK文件及其相关的虚拟机配置

     3.版本兼容性:确认VMDK文件的版本与你的VMware软件版本兼容

    虽然VMware通常具有良好的向后兼容性,但在某些情况下,旧版本的VMDK文件可能需要在导入前进行转换或升级

     三、详细步骤:VMware导入VMDK文件 1. 打开VMware软件 启动VMware软件,进入其主界面

    如果你正在使用VMware Workstation或VMware Fusion,你将看到一个简洁直观的用户界面,其中包括虚拟机列表、工具栏和状态栏等

     2. 创建新的虚拟机(不带操作系统安装) - 点击左上角的“文件”菜单,选择“新建虚拟机”

     - 在弹出的向导中,选择“自定义(高级)”配置选项,以获得更大的灵活性和控制权

     - 在选择虚拟机硬件兼容性的步骤中,通常选择默认的硬件兼容性设置即可,这有助于确保虚拟机与VMware软件的兼容性

     - 当被问及是否要安装操作系统时,选择“稍后安装操作系统”

    这是因为我们的VMDK文件中已经包含了操作系统,所以无需在此步骤中安装

     3. 配置虚拟机设置 - 在命名虚拟机的步骤中,为你的虚拟机指定一个描述性的名称和保存位置

     - 根据你的计算机硬件配置,为虚拟机分配适量的处理器和内存资源

    一般来说,分配给虚拟机的内存不应超过物理机总内存的60%,以避免性能瓶颈

     - 在选择网络类型的步骤中,根据你的需求选择适当的网络连接方式,如桥接网络、NAT网络或仅主机网络

     - 在选择I/O控制器类型和磁盘类型的步骤中,通常选择推荐的选项即可

     4. 添加现有VMDK文件作为虚拟机磁盘 - 在选择磁盘的步骤中,选择“使用现有虚拟磁盘”

     - 点击“浏览”按钮,找到并选择你想要导入的VMDK文件的路径

     - 在弹出的对话框中,确认保持现有格式不变,然后点击“下一步”

     5. 完成虚拟机创建并启动 - 在完成所有配置后,点击“完成”按钮以创建虚拟机

     - 在虚拟机列表中,右键点击你刚刚创建的虚拟机,选择“设置”以检查所有配置是否正确

     - 在虚拟机设置窗口中,确保虚拟机的硬件配置符合你的预期,特别是虚拟磁盘部分应显示为你刚刚导入的VMDK文件

     - 最后,点击虚拟机列表中的“开启此虚拟机”按钮以启动虚拟机

    如果一切顺利,你将看到虚拟机启动并进入其包含的操作系统

     四、常见问题与解决方案 1.虚拟机无法启动:如果虚拟机在启动过程中遇到问题,首先检查VMDK文件的完整性和路径是否正确

    此外,确保虚拟机的硬件配置与VMDK文件中的操作系统要求相匹配

     2.性能问题:如果虚拟机运行缓慢或响应不灵敏,尝试增加分配给虚拟机的处理器核心数和内存大小

    同时,确保物理机的资源利用率不高,以避免资源争用

     3.网络连接问题:如果虚拟机无法访问外部网络,检查网络设置和防火墙规则是否正确配置

    确保虚拟机的网络适配器已正确连接到物理网络或虚拟网络

     五、结论 通过遵循上述步骤,你可以轻松地将VMDK文件导入到VMware环境中,并启动包含该文件的虚拟机

    VMware的灵活性和强大的管理功能使得虚拟机技术成为现代计算环境中不可或缺的一部分

    无论是用于开发、测试、培训还是其他目的,虚拟机都提供了高效、安全和可重复的计算环境

    随着技术的不断发展,VMware将继续引领虚拟化技术的创新和发展方向,为用户提供更加出色的虚拟化解决方案